DESHARNAIS, Margaret Elizabeth (née Labonte Smith)
January 29, 1939 — October 8, 2022
It is with the deepest sadness that we announce the passing of Margaret Elizabeth Desharnais from cancer, on the morning of Saturday, October 8, 2022.
Margaret was born and grew up in Cranbrook, British Columbia, where she attended school and met her husband of 60 years, Lionel. Margaret trained as a nurse at St. Paul’s Hospital. She and Lionel then travelled across the country, living in Toronto, Winnipeg, and Vancouver, before settling in Kelowna where she built her life and provided a home for her family. She was a woman of integrity, wit and love. She had a remarkable thirst for knowledge and remained ever-curious. She always had a book (or three) and numerous complex word and crossword puzzles on the go. Her family relied on her sharp intellect, deep thoughtfulness, sage advice, and keen eye for design and style. She enjoyed all the Okanagan had to offer, playing golf, tennis, and skiing. Margaret leaves behind her loving husband Lionel; children Craig (Hazel), Shannon (Laird), and Matthew; and grandchildren Hannah and Ben (Craig and Hazel), and Emmeline and Annabel (Shannon and Laird), who will carry her memory always.
As per Margaret’s wishes, there will be no funeral. Donations, in lieu of flowers, can be made to the Kelowna Hospice House.
Warm thanks to the staff of Kelowna Hospice House, to Margaret’s doctors, and to Springfield Funeral Home, whose kindness and care were a great comfort to us all.
